cpan Module-Build 0.19_05

  • Changed the way the depends_on() method works inside action
    subroutines - now each action will only run once per dispatch()
    invocation (similar to how perl's require() function works). This
    helps avoid some difficult problems with dependency loops.

  • Separated the 'build' action into two separate actions, 'code' and
    'docs'. This is similar to MakeMaker's separation of the 'all'
    target into 'pure_all' and 'manifypods'. This fixes a permissions
    hassle in which doing 'sudo Build install' would often create local
    doc files that needed superuser permissions to delete.

  • Enhanced the 'help' action - 'Build help foo' will now show the POD
    documentation for the 'foo' action.

  • Changed the documentation for the 'autosplit' parameter to give
    reasons why it may not be a good idea to use, but no longer
    threaten to remove it. [Suggested by Martyn J. Pearce]

  • Improved the formatting of the 'traditional' Makefile.PL generated
    by Module::Build::Compat->create_makefile_pl. [Michael Schwern]

  • The 'traditional' Makefile.PL will now use the 'module_name'
    parameter (as NAME) if it's available, otherwise it will continue
    to use the 'dist_name' (as DISTNAME). [Michael Schwern]

  • Created read/write accessor methods for all our 'properties'.
    [Michael Schwern]

  • The 'test_files' parameter can now be specified using glob() syntax
    (i.e. 't/*.t'), and the corresponding test_files() method is now a
    read/write accessor.

  • The 'builddocs' action from the last beta release has been renamed
    to 'docs'.

  • The location of the 'blib' directory is now a property of the Build
    object - nobody is likely to notice this change, with any luck, but
    it makes the design and code cleaner.

  • The 'disttest' and 'distsign' methods now chdir() back to the
    directory where they started, rather than to the base_dir of the
    build.
